The Anticipated Debut of Columbina in Genshin Impact 6.3: Luna IV Unveiled

A monumental moment awaits Genshin Impact enthusiasts: Version 6.3, dubbed “Luna IV,” will finally transition Columbina Hyposelenia from a mysterious figure of lore into a formidable playable Hydro Catalyst. This shift is poised to dramatically influence strategic team compositions and in-game theorycrafting. As the first Fatui Harbinger to join the playable roster since Arlecchino, her banner launch on January 14, 2026, is expected to incite a flurry of wishes and fervent community discussion.

Columbina’s long-awaited appearance arrives after years of intense speculation and her captivating, albeit enigmatic, presence in cinematic sequences. Beyond the allure of her narrative significance, her introduction coincides with fresh gameplay mechanics and a roster rebalance, marking “Luna IV” as a crucial update for both seasoned optimizers and dedicated lore followers.

Luna IV Launch Overview: Essential Information

  • Update Version: Genshin Impact 6.3 (Luna IV)
  • Columbina Banner Launch: January 14, 2026 (UTC+8)
  • Banner Title: Somnias a Luna (First Phase)
  • Banner Conclusion: Approximately the first week of February 2026
  • New Premier 5-Star Character: Columbina (Hydro Catalyst)
  • Key New Mechanic: Lunar Reactions, featuring Lunar-Crystallize
  • Additional Character Introductions: Zibai (5★ Geo Sword), Illuga (4★ Geo Polearm)

Luna IV Patch Timeline: Banner Schedule & Probability

Banner Phase Commencement Date Completion Date Highlighted Characters
Phase 1 2026-01-14 ~2026-02-03 Columbina (Hydro/Catalyst, 5★), Ineffa (return)
Phase 2 2026-02-04 (Not officially confirmed) Zibai (Geo/Sword, 5★), Illuga (Geo/Polearm, 4★)

Precise end dates and drop rates are not yet released in official communications; anticipate standard 50% event-exclusive 5★ odds (0.6% per wish, with existing soft/hard pity systems applying). Deciding to Summon Columbina: Advice for All Player Types

Free-to-Play & Budget-Conscious Players:

  • Banner Choices: Columbina arrives concurrently with Ineffa’s rerun, another highly valuable unit. Evaluate your account for any needs concerning Hydro characters or Catalyst wielders before making a priority decision.
  • Resource Optimization: The Luna IV update does not include simultaneous limited weapon banners. Monthly currency refreshes align with this patch cycle, offering additional Fates to maximize your summoning value.
  • Future Planning: As Zibai and significant Geo system enhancements are slated for phase two, consider how to best allocate your resources, weighing the rarity of Geo units against the current Spiral Abyss efficacy of Hydro compositions.

Meta-Focused Players:

  • Abyss Performance: Lunario reactions have streamlined Abyss rotations, with Columbina introducing the first true Hydro core for this mechanic.
  • Team Building: Promising combinations include Hydro–Geo–Lunar–support hybrid setups, which have demonstrated effectiveness in early playtests. Columbina’s access to Lunar-Crystallize significantly broadens build options, especially when paired with Zibai.
  • Pity & Currency: Aim to have at least 70-80 wishes saved for a higher probability of acquisition (based on standard pity mechanics), and preserve resources if you intend to pursue her potential signature weapon or the late-phase Geo units.

Team Compositions & Synergy: Columbina in the Evolving Lunar Meta

Columbina excels as both an elemental enabler and a damage driver, providing:- Hydro Application: Featuring a rapid internal cooldown (ICD) that facilitates continuous reactions with new Geo and Dendro characters.- Lunar-Crystallize: Generates versatile shields and offers damage amplification, integrating seamlessly with Zibai, Zhongli, or traditional shield supports.- Recommended Teams:

  • Columbina | Zibai | Navia | Flexible Slot: This Geo–Hydro equilibrium maximizes both defensive capabilities and Lunar damage activations.
    • Columbina | Furina | Nahida | Flexible Slot: Ideal for off-field Dendro application and widespread ATK buffs.
    • Columbina | Yelan | Xingqiu | Kokomi: A pure Hydro composition for sustained chain reactions within the Spiral Abyss.
